  • Koning Willem III (Huis van Oranje-Nassau) was from 1849 till 1890 sovereign of the Netherlands (also known as Koninkrijk der Nederlanden)
  • In The Netherlands , there was from April 23, 1884 to April 21, 1888 the cabinet Heemskerk, with Mr. J. Heemskerk Azn. (conservatief) as prime minister.
  • The Netherlands had about 4.5 million citizens.
  • March 23 » Sino-French War: Chinese victory in the Battle of Phu Lam Tao near Hưng Hóa, northern Vietnam.
  • August 14 » Japan's first patent is issued to the inventor of a rust-proof paint.
  • October 13 » The Georgia Institute of Technology is founded in Atlanta, Georgia.
  • November 17 » Serbo-Bulgarian War: The decisive Battle of Slivnitsa begins.
  • November 28 » Bulgarian victory in the Serbo-Bulgarian War preserves the Unification of Bulgaria.
  • December 28 » Indian National Congress, a political party of India, is founded in Bombay Presidency, British India.
Weather July 8, 1885

The temperature on July 8, 1885 was about 26.8 °C. The air pressure was 3 kgf/m2 and came mainly from the west-southwest. The airpressure was 77 cm mercury. The atmospheric humidity was 50%.
